Q: Why do you recommend semi-private over private?

A: Most children actually progress faster in semi-private than in private. They get built-in rest between attempts, which means higher-quality effort each turn. They develop social confidence in the water alongside skill confidence. And there's something powerful about watching a peer try something hard — it builds courage in a way one-on-one instruction can't replicate. We pair carefully by age and ability so both swimmers benefit.
